The Takeaways from INBOUND 2024

INBOUND 2024 was a groundbreaking event, heavily centered around AI and automation, particularly within HubSpot's marketing, sales, and HR platforms. The conference showcased AI-powered features that are changing marketing automation, sales processes, and customer service for the better. For instance, HubSpot's new AI, Breeze Intelligence, used for lead scoring and content creation were standout highlights.

To me, it showed two things: One, HubSpot is dedicated to the AI hype (that they don't believe AI's a hype anymore was also addressed in their keynote speech). And two, how we're all going to be freed up to carry out core activities, letting AI handle the rest.

AI wasn’t just a buzzword. It was front and center with tools like Breeze, which aim to help streamline lead scoring and content creation. For any business wanting to improve their operations using AI (who isn't?), these tools may turn out to be serious game changers.

Another standout feature? HubSpot’s move to make CRM-driven case studies easier to create. It was clear they were listening to content marketers, like us, who are always looking for ways to make case studies both efficient and impactful.

But INBOUND wasn’t just about tech. It was also about building connections. I found the networking to be great, but your milage may vary depending on your comfort level. That being said, it didn't only happen on the expo floor, there were plenty of opportunities to meet peers, industry leaders, and future partners. If you went in looking to expand your network, you likely walked away with solid new contacts.

 

What to Expect at INBOUND 2025: New Location, New Experiences

So, 2025 is bringing some major changes—starting with the location. For the first time, INBOUND will be in San Francisco. You guessed it! Along with this comes a price increase: Early bird tickets are now starting at $800, up from $675 last year, and as of today are already sold out! Unless you get the early bird discount tickets on Cyber Monday the ticket prices are going to climb *quickly*. 

Now, we can't tell you what INBOUND 2025 is going to cost you because we simply do not know yet—the prices aren't out. But, based on last year's pricing structure we can hazard a good guess which we've outlined in the table below:

So, what does San Francisco have to offer that would justify this price increase? For starters, it’s likely to feature a more tech-forward vibe. Also, HubSpot will probably continue to personalize the attendee experience, using AI and data to give you tailored recommendations based on your interests.

One thing we hope to see? Better virtual options. Last year, only the Main Stage events were streamed, which left virtual attendees missing out on a lot of valuable content from the breakout sessions. Let’s hope INBOUND 2025 addresses this and offers a more complete digital experience.

Will INBOUND 2025 Continue Talking About the AI Revolution?

Absolutely—AI isn’t going anywhere. In fact, if 2024 was any indication, INBOUND 2025 will likely push AI conversations even further. You should expect to see more about how businesses are using AI to streamline not just marketing, but also customer support, sales, and even HR.

Is it Worth Attending In-Person or Should I Stream it At Home?

Here’s the thing—if you attended INBOUND 2024 in person, you know the value of being there. The networking opportunities alone made the trip worthwhile. Whether it was a chat with an industry peer or an impromptu conversation with a potential partner, those moments are hard to recreate virtually.

That being said, the virtual experience last year felt a bit lacking. Again, only Main Stage events were streamed, which meant that if you weren’t physically there, you missed out on all the breakout sessions and workshops. If HubSpot expands their virtual offerings in 2025, it could become a solid alternative for those who can’t make the trip.

But if networking and hands-on learning are important for your business, attending in person will still give you the richest experience. Just be prepared to budget for that San Francisco price tag.

 

Is INBOUND 2025 Right for Your Business?

So, should you attend? It depends. INBOUND is perfect for businesses that are looking to scale through inbound marketing, automation, and AI-driven strategies. If your team is focused on refining marketing and sales processes, this is where you want to be. The tools, insights, and networking can lead to some serious ROI.

However, if AI and inbound marketing aren’t priorities for your business, you might not get as much value out of the sessions. For those more focused on traditional marketing strategies or industries that don’t rely heavily on HubSpot's latest and greatest AI tools, the event might feel a bit AI-heavy.
